2022-07-13 10:13:07 +08:00
|
|
|
|
#include "TabFormWidget.h"
|
2023-08-21 14:22:41 +08:00
|
|
|
|
#include "ui_TabFormWidget.h"
|
2021-10-11 09:22:31 +08:00
|
|
|
|
#include <QDateTime>
|
2021-10-25 15:00:32 +08:00
|
|
|
|
|
|
|
|
|
|
#if defined(_MSC_VER) && (_MSC_VER >= 1600)
|
|
|
|
|
|
# pragma execution_character_set("utf-8")
|
|
|
|
|
|
#endif
|
|
|
|
|
|
|
|
|
|
|
|
TabFormWidget::TabFormWidget(QWidget* parent) :
|
|
|
|
|
|
QWidget(parent),
|
|
|
|
|
|
ui(new Ui::TabFormWidget)
|
2021-10-09 16:38:34 +08:00
|
|
|
|
{
|
2021-10-25 15:00:32 +08:00
|
|
|
|
ui->setupUi(this);
|
2022-07-20 17:05:50 +08:00
|
|
|
|
setFocusPolicy(Qt::ClickFocus);
|
2021-10-09 16:38:34 +08:00
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
TabFormWidget::~TabFormWidget()
|
|
|
|
|
|
{
|
2021-10-25 15:00:32 +08:00
|
|
|
|
delete ui;
|
2021-10-09 16:38:34 +08:00
|
|
|
|
}
|
2022-06-14 11:29:56 +08:00
|
|
|
|
|
|
|
|
|
|
void TabFormWidget::addVerticalLine(QHBoxLayout *layout) {
|
|
|
|
|
|
auto spacerLine = new QWidget(this);
|
|
|
|
|
|
spacerLine->setFixedWidth(2);
|
|
|
|
|
|
spacerLine->setObjectName("verSpaceLine");
|
|
|
|
|
|
layout->addWidget(spacerLine);
|
|
|
|
|
|
}
|
2023-08-21 11:21:35 +08:00
|
|
|
|
|
|
|
|
|
|
void TabFormWidget::insertVerticalLine(int index, QHBoxLayout *layout) {
|
|
|
|
|
|
auto spacerLine = new QWidget(this);
|
|
|
|
|
|
spacerLine->setFixedWidth(2);
|
|
|
|
|
|
spacerLine->setObjectName("verSpaceLine");
|
|
|
|
|
|
layout->insertWidget(index,spacerLine);
|
|
|
|
|
|
}
|